GarageCommerce - Free Business Listings and Classifieds

Optometrists Od

IA, Gowrie

1
Rock Vision Clinic image

Rock Vision Clinic

1800 1/2 Main St Gowrie, IA 50543 Phone: (515) 352-3881

Posted: 6/6/2008 6:24:46 PM